Three axis kettle agitating devices
Technical field
The utility model is related to agitating device field, more particularly to a kind of three axis kettle agitating devices.
Background technology
Agitating device is a kind of chemical industry equipment being used for stirring material, is widely used in chemical industry manufacture field.
Currently, the Chinese patent that notification number is CN102641676B discloses a kind of agitating device, it includes agitating shaft, drives Dynamic motor, the pulse power, the surface of the agitating shaft in the shape of a spiral, are arranged with flying disc on the agitating shaft, the flying disc includes Round inner ring, round outer ring and the blade for connecting inner ring and outer ring, the agitating shaft top passes through shaft coupling and the driving Motor connects, and the driving motor is connect with the pulse power.
Although this agitating device can be stirred material, since it can only pass through the leaf on an agitating shaft For piece to material stirring, stirring efficiency is low, causes to be not easy to stir evenly material.
Utility model content
The purpose of this utility model is to provide a kind of three axis kettle agitating devices, can improve stirring efficiency, make material quilt That stirs is more uniform.
The above-mentioned technical purpose of the utility model technical scheme is that:
A kind of three axis kettle agitating devices, including agitator tank further include first motor, the second motor, third motor, first stir Paddle, the second agitating paddle and third agitating paddle are mixed, first agitating paddle, the second agitating paddle and third agitating paddle are arranged at stirring In tank, and first agitating paddle, the second agitating paddle and third agitating paddle are arranged in parallel in the vertical direction, first stirring The length of paddle is more than the length of the second agitating paddle and third agitating paddle, and the first motor, the second motor, third motor pass through Rack is arranged at the top of agitator tank, and the first motor is arranged at the center at the top of agitator tank, first agitating paddle, the One end of two agitating paddles and third agitating paddle is connected to first motor, the second motor and third electricity at the top of agitator tank Machine.
By using above-mentioned technical proposal, when needing to material stirring in agitator tank, while starting first motor, Two motors and third motor, first motor, the second motor and third motor drive the first agitating paddle, second to stir in the operating condition Mix paddle and third agitating paddle rotation, and the length of the first agitating paddle be more than the second agitating paddle and third agitating paddle length, first Agitating paddle can avoid material from being deposited on stirring pot bottom, stirred by first to being stirred close to the material of stirring pot bottom It is rotated while mixing paddle, the second agitating paddle and third agitating paddle, improves stirring efficiency, the material in agitator tank is made to be stirred More uniformly.
Further setting:First agitating paddle includes the first agitating shaft and the first stirring blade, first agitating shaft One end connect first motor at the top of the agitator tank, the other end connects the first stirring blade, and first stirring blade Edge is arc-shaped.
By using above-mentioned technical proposal, the first stirring blade is mounted on the first agitating shaft, first motor is working The rotation of the first stirring blade, the first stirring blade is driven to stir the material for stirring pot bottom by the first agitating shaft under state It mixes, material is avoided to be deposited on bottom, to the more uniform of material stirring.
Further setting:Through-hole is offered on first stirring blade.
By using above-mentioned technical proposal, when the first stirring blade is stirred material, material can by through-hole into Row flowing, makes the flowing velocity of material accelerate, and reduces the possibility of material deposition, makes the first stirring blade to material stirring More uniformly.
Further setting:It is equipped with support base at the center of the stirring pot bottom, the support base is connected to the first stirring Axis deviates from one end of first motor, and first agitating shaft is rotated relative to support base.
By using above-mentioned technical proposal, the first agitating shaft is connected to support base away from one end of first motor, improves The stability of first agitating shaft avoids the first agitating shaft from generating shaking in rotation process.
Further setting:Second agitating paddle includes the second agitating shaft and the second stirring blade, second agitating shaft One end the second motor is connected at the top of the agitator tank, second stirring blade is arranged by stirring bar in the second stirring On axis, the third agitating paddle includes third agitating shaft and third stirring blade, and one end of the third agitating shaft is through stirring Third motor is connected at the top of tank, the third stirring blade is arranged by stirring bar on third agitating shaft, and described second Stirring blade and third stirring blade are staggered in the vertical direction.
By using above-mentioned technical proposal, the second motor and third motor drive the second agitating shaft respectively in the operating condition It is rotated with third agitating shaft, the rotation of the second agitating shaft and third agitating shaft drives the second stirring blade and third paddle respectively Piece rotates, and the rotation of the second stirring blade and third stirring blade rotates the material in agitator tank, due to the second stirring Axis is identical with the length of third agitating shaft, keeps the stirring range of the second agitating paddle and third agitating paddle in the vertical direction identical, Material within the scope of sustained height is constantly stirred by the second stirring blade and third stirring blade, is improved stirring efficiency, is made Material is stirred more uniform.
Further setting:Second stirring blade and third stirring blade are disposed as spiral shape.
By using above-mentioned technical proposal, the second stirring blade and third stirring blade are disposed as spiral shape, spiral The second stirring blade and third stirring blade of shape make the material in agitator tank float up and down in rotation, on the one hand reduce object Expect the speed of sinking, on the other hand facilitates the second stirring blade and third stirring blade to stir material, by material stirring More uniformly.
Further setting:Second stirring blade is set as two layers, and the third stirring blade is set as two layers.
By using above-mentioned technical proposal, sets the second stirring blade and third stirring blade to two layers, improve and stir Efficiency is mixed, material can be made to be stirred more uniform the more thorough of material stirring.
Further setting:Second agitating shaft is arranged with connecting cylinder, one end of connecting cylinder close to one end of the second motor The tank deck of agitator tank is connected, the other end is connected with the bearing block with bearing, and the inner ring of the bearing on the bearing block is set in On second agitating shaft, the third agitating shaft is arranged with connecting cylinder close to one end of third motor, and one end connection of connecting cylinder is stirred The tank deck of tank is mixed, the other end is connected with the bearing block with bearing, and the inner ring of the bearing on the bearing block is set in third and stirs It mixes on axis.
By using above-mentioned technical proposal, the setting of bearing block makes the second agitating shaft and third agitating shaft in rotation process More stablize, avoids the second rotation axis and third rotation axis from being shaken in rotation process, influence mixing effect.
Further setting:Speed reducer, the input of the speed reducer are additionally provided between the first motor and the first agitating shaft End connection first motor, the output end of the speed reducer connect the first agitating shaft.
By using above-mentioned technical proposal, the rotating speed that the setting of retarder makes the first agitating shaft obtain reduces, and makes first to stir It mixes axis in rotation process more to stablize, the first stirring blade on the first agitating shaft is facilitated to carry out stable stirring to material, Material is set to be stirred more uniform.

Embodiment:A kind of three axis kettle agitating devices, as depicted in figs. 1 and 2, including agitator tank 1, the top of agitator tank 1 are logical It crosses rack 8 and is equipped with first motor 2, the second motor 3 and third motor 4, and first motor 2 is arranged at the center at 1 top of agitator tank Locate, the first agitating paddle 5, the second agitating paddle 6 and the third agitating paddle 7 being mutually parallel be equipped on the vertical direction in agitator tank 1, And first agitating paddle 5 length be more than the second agitating paddle 6 and third agitating paddle 7, the first agitating paddle 5, the second agitating paddle 6 and third One end of agitating paddle 7 is connected with first motor 2, the second motor 3 and third motor 4 respectively through agitator tank 1.
First agitating paddle 5 includes the first agitating shaft 51 and the first stirring blade 52, and one end of the first agitating shaft 51, which is run through, to be stirred The top for mixing tank 1 is connected by speed reducer 14 with first motor 2, and the input terminal of speed reducer 14 connects first motor 2, speed reducer 14 output end connects the first agitating shaft 51 by shaft coupling, and the other end of the first agitating shaft 51 connects the first stirring blade 52, And first stirring blade 52 be equipped with through-hole 9, the arc-shaped setting in edge of the first stirring blade 52, the bottom centre of agitator tank 1 Place is equipped with support base 10, and support base 10 is connected to one end that the first agitating shaft 51 deviates from first motor 2, and 51 phase of the first agitating shaft Support base 10 is rotated.
As shown in Figures 2 and 3, the second agitating paddle 6 includes the second agitating shaft 61 and the second stirring blade 62, the second agitating shaft 61 one end is connected by shaft coupling with the second motor 3 through agitator tank 1, and the second stirring blade 62 is arranged by stirring bar 11 On second agitating shaft 61, the second stirring blade 62 is set as two layers, and the second stirring blade 62 is spiral shape, is set in agitator tank 1 There are connecting cylinder 12, connecting cylinder 12 to be set in the second agitating shaft 61 close to one end of the second motor 3, one end connection of connecting cylinder 12 is stirred The top of tank 1 is mixed, the other end is connected with the bearing block 13 with bearing, and the inner ring of the bearing on bearing block 13 is set in second On agitating shaft 61.
As shown in Figure 2 and Figure 4, third agitating paddle 7 includes third agitating shaft 71 and third stirring blade 72, third agitating shaft 71 one end is connected by shaft coupling with third motor 4 through agitator tank 1, and third stirring blade 72 is arranged by stirring bar 11 On third agitating shaft 71, third stirring blade 72 is set as two layers, and third stirring blade 72 is spiral shape, is set in agitator tank 1 There are connecting cylinder 12, connecting cylinder 12 to be set in the second agitating shaft 61 close to one end of third motor 4, one end connection of connecting cylinder 12 is stirred The top of tank 1 is mixed, the other end is connected with the bearing block 13 with bearing, and the inner ring of the bearing on bearing block 13 is set in third On agitating shaft 71, and the second stirring blade 62 and third stirring blade 72 are staggered in the vertical direction.
Implementation process:When needing to be stirred material, while starting first motor 2, the second motor 3 and third motor 4, first motor 2, the second motor 3 and third motor 4 drive the first agitating shaft 51, the second agitating shaft 61 and third agitating shaft respectively The rotation of 71 rotations, the first agitating shaft 51, the second agitating shaft 61 and third agitating shaft 71 drives the first stirring blade 52, second to stir It mixes blade 62 and third stirring blade 72 to rotate, the first stirring blade 52, the second stirring blade 62 and third stirring blade 72 Rotation stirs evenly the material in agitator tank 1.
Since the length of the first agitating shaft 51 is more than the length of the second agitating shaft 61 and third agitating shaft 71, the first agitating shaft The first stirring blade 52 on 51 can be stirred the material for being deposited on 1 bottom of agitator tank, make the material of 1 bottom of agitator tank Flowing, by the more uniform of material stirring.
Since the shape of the second stirring blade 62 and third stirring blade 72 is spiral shape, the second stirring blade 62 and third Stirring blade 72 makes material float up and down and flow in rotation, and the second stirring blade 62 and third stirring blade 72 are perpendicular Histogram is staggered upwards, and the second stirring blade 62 and third stirring blade 72 are disposed as two layers, are increased stirring range, are made Second stirring blade 62 and third stirring blade 72 can be to the more uniform of material stirring in rotation.
